Covenants and Certifications The authorized representative for the project(s) will be asked to certify that the applicant will abide by the following covenants and certifications, which will be incorporated into the SRF/SWQIF loan agreement(s). Please read all of them carefully and contact your MDEQ project manager if you have any questions. State Revolving Fund (SRF) 1. The applicant has the legal, managerial, institutional, and financial capability to build, operate, and maintain the project. 2. The applicant certifies that no undisclosed fact or event, or pending litigation, will materially or adversely affect the project, the prospects for its completion, or the applicant's ability to make timely repayments to the Michigan Water Pollution Control Revolving Loan Fund. 3. The applicant agrees that the rates and charges for the services of the project will be established, levied, or collected in an amount sufficient to pay the expenses of administration, operation, and maintenance of the project and to pay the principal and interest requirements on all bonds payable from revenues of the project. 4. The applicant agrees to provide all moneys in excess of bond proceeds necessary to complete the project and to maintain adequate revenues from a user-based source to fund the operation of the project. 5. To the extent permitted by law, the applicant shall take all actions within its control and shall not fail to take any action as may be necessary to maintain the exclusion of interest on its bond from gross income for federal income tax purposes, including but not limited to, actions relating to the rebate of arbitrage earnings and the expenditure and investment of bond proceeds and moneys deemed to be bond proceeds. 6. The applicant will take no action which would cause its bonds to be classified as private activity bonds. The applicant will make no use of bond proceeds which would make its bonds federally guaranteed. 7. The applicant agrees to maintain complete books and records relating to the construction, operation, and financial affairs of the project in accordance with generally accepted accounting principles (GAAP) and generally accepted government auditing standards (GAGAS). 8. The applicant will have an audit of its entire operations prepared by a recognized independent certified public accountant for each year in which the applicant receives $500,000 or more in federal assistance. The audit shall be prepared in conformance with the requirements of the Single Audit Act of 1984, as amended (31U.S.C.7501 et seq.) and Office of Management and Budget Circular No. A133. The applicant will mail a copy of such audit to the Local Government Audit Division of the Michigan Department of Treasury and to the Michigan Municipal Bond Authority (hereafter referred to as the "Authority"). For Single Audit Act purposes, the portion of each disbursement request that is considered to be federal assistance which counts towards the $500,000 trigger amount will be determined by the Authority. The applicant will receive notification of the federal portion, along with any special instructions, directly from the Authority. 9. The applicant agrees that all municipal contracts related to the project will provide that the contractor and any subcontractor may be subject to a financial audit and must comply with generally accepted accounting principles (GAAP) and generally accepted government auditing standards (GAGAS). 10. The applicant will maintain and carry insurance on all physical properties of the project, of the kinds and in the amounts normally carried by municipalities engaged in the operation of similar wastewater transport and treatment systems. All moneys received for losses under any such insurance policies shall be applied to the replacement and restoration of the property damaged or destroyed or for repayment of the bond held by the Authority. 11. The applicant will notify the Michigan Department of Environmental Quality (hereafter referred to as the "MDEQ) and the Authority within 30 days of the occurrence of any event which, in the judgment of the applicant, will cause a material change in the financial condition of the project, or, if the applicant has knowledge, of the wastewater transport and treatment system of which the project is a part. Such events include the receipt of funding from another state or federal program for project costs financed by the Michigan Water Pollution Control Revolving Loan Fund. 12. The applicant agrees to provide any necessary written authorizations to the MDEQ, United States Environmental Protection Act (USEPA) and the Authority for the purpose of examining the physical plant or for examining, reviewing, or auditing the operational or financial records of the project. The applicant also agrees to require similar authorizations from all contractors, consultants, or agents with which the applicant negotiates an agreement. 13. The applicant agrees that all pertinent records shall be retained and available to the MDEQ, USEPA and the Authority for a minimum of three years after the actual initiation of operation of the project and that if litigation, a claim, an appeal, or an audit is begun before the end of the three-year period, records shall be retained and available for a minimum of three years after the action is completed and resolved, whichever is longer. 14. The applicant has, or will have prior to the start of construction, all applicable state and federal permits required for construction of the project and will comply with the conditions set forth in such permits. 15. The applicant agrees to comply with the anti-discrimination provisions of Section 602, Title VI of the Civil Rights Act of 1964 (42U.S.C.2000d), Section 13 of the Federal Water Pollution Control Act Amendments of 1972 (Pub.L.92-500), Section 504 of the Rehabilitation Act of 1973 (29U.S.C.794), and Section 303, Title III of the Age Discrimination Act of 1975 (42U.S.C.6102) whereby the applicant will not discriminate on the basis of race, color, religion, national origin, sex, handicap, or age in any activity related to the project. 16. The applicant agrees to comply with the disadvantaged business participation provisions of Executive Order 11625 (October 13, 1971) and Executive Order 12138 (May 18, 1979), as amended by Executive Order 12608 (September 9, 1987), whereby the issuer will employ the six affirmative steps in its procurement efforts and assure its first tier contractors also employ these steps (40 CFR 33.301), maintain a bidders list (40 CFR 33.501), report on its efforts to utilize certified Minority Business Enterprises (MBEs) and Womens Business Enterprises (WBEs) (40 CFR 33.502-503), on the forms, and in the manner, prescribed by the DEQ, all consistent with the provisions set forth in 40 CFR, Part 33. 17. The applicant agrees to comply with the equal employment opportunity provisions of Executive Order 11246 (September 24, 1965), as amended by Executive Order 11375 (October 13, 1967) and supplemented by U.S. Department of Labor Regulations (41 CFR Part 60). 18. The applicant agrees to comply with the political activities restrictions of the Hatch Act (5U.S.C.1501 et seq.) whereby the applicant will ensure that municipal employees whose principal employment activities are funded in whole or in part with moneys from the Michigan Water Pollution Control Revolving Loan Fund comply with the prohibitions set forth in 5CFRPart 151. The applicant also agrees to comply with provisions of 40 CFR Part 34, New Restrictions on Lobbying, and understands, in accordance with the Byrd Anti-Lobbying Amendment, making a prohibited expenditure under 40 CFR Part 34 or failing to file the required certification of lobbying forms shall subject the applicant to a civil penalty of not less that $10,000 and not more than $100,000, for each such expenditure. 19. The applicant agrees to comply with the procurement prohibitions of Section 306 of the Clean Air Act Amendments of 1970 (42U.S.C.7606) and Section 508 of the Federal Water Pollution Control Act Amendments of 1972 (33U.S.C.1368), as implemented by Executive Order 11738 (September 10, 1973) whereby the applicant certifies that goods, services, and materials for the project will not be procured from a supplier on the List of Violating Facilities published by the USEPA. 20. If the project involves the acquisition of an interest in real property or the displacement of any person, business, or farm operation, the applicant agrees to comply with the land acquisition and relocation assistance requirements of the Uniform Relocation Assistance and Real Properties Acquisition Policies Act of 1970 (42U.S.C.4601 et seq.) whereby the applicant will follow procedures set forth in 49CFR Part24. 21. If the project involves construction or property acquisition in a special flood hazard area, the applicant agrees to comply with the flood insurance purchase requirements of the Flood Disaster Protection Act of 1973 (Pub.L.93-234) whereby the applicant will purchase flood insurance in conformance with the National Flood Insurance Program (42U.S.C.4001-4128). 22. If historic or archeological artifacts or remains are discovered during project construction, the applicant agrees to immediately contact the State Historic Preservation Officer and the MDEQ. The applicant further agrees to discontinue work in the vicinity of the discovery until the State Historic Preservation Officer has determined the general limits and potential significance of the site. If human remains are discovered during project construction, the applicant agrees to immediately contact the State Police. 23. The applicant certifies that: (a) if it is the owner or operator of an oceangoing vessel or a non-ocean-going vessel, it is in compliance with the requirements of MCL324.3103a, and is on an applicable list prepared under MCL324.3103a(4); and (b) if it has contracts for the transportation of cargo with an oceangoing or non-ocean-going vessel operator, that operator(s) is/are on an applicable list prepared under MCL324.3103a(4). 24. The applicant agrees to construct and operate the project in compliance with all other applicable state and federal laws, executive orders, regulations, policies, and procedures. 25. The applicant agrees that the project shall proceed in a timely fashion and will exercise its best efforts to complete the project in accordance with the estimated date of initiation of operation set forth in this application. 26. The applicant will provide written notification to the MDEQ identifying the actual initiation of operation of the project within 30 days of its occurrence. The actual initiation of operation is the date when the project becomes capable of operation for the purposes for which it was planned, designed, and built. 27. The applicant agrees to maintain the project in good repair, working order, and operating condition. 28. The applicant agrees to not sell, lease, abandon, dispose of, or transfer its title to the project or any part thereof, including lands and interest in lands, by sale, mortgage, lease, or other encumbrances, without an effective assignment of obligations and the prior written approval of the MDEQ and the Authority. 29. If the project is segmented, as provided in Section 5309 of the NREPA, Act No. 451 of the Public Acts of 1994, being Section 324.5309 of the Michigan Compiled Laws Annotated, the applicant agrees that the remaining segments shall be completed with or without additional financial assistance from the Michigan Water Pollution Control Revolving Loan Fund. Instructions for EPA FORM 4700-4 (Rev. 03/2008) General Recipients of Federal financial assistance from the U.S. Environmental Protection Agency must comply with the following statutes and regulations. Title VI of the Civil Rights Acts of 1964 provides that no person in the United States shall, on the grounds of race, color, or national origin, be excluded from participation in, be denied the benefits of, or be subjected to discrimination under any program or activity receiving Federal financial assistance. The Act goes on to explain that the statute shall not be construed to authorize action with respect to any employment practice of any employer, employment agency, or labor organization (except where the primary objective of the Federal financial assistance is to provide employment). Section 13 of the 1972 Amendments to the Federal Water Pollution Control Act provides that no person in the United States shall on the ground of sex, be excluded from participation in, be denied the benefits of, or be subjected to discrimination under the Federal Water Pollution Control Act, as amended. Employment discrimination on the basis of sex is prohibited in all such programs or activities. Section 504 of the Rehabilitation Act of 1973 provides that no otherwise qualified individual with a disability in the United States shall solely by reason of disability be excluded from participation in, be denied the benefits of, or be subjected to discrimination under any program or activity receiving Federal financial assistance. Employment discrimination on the basis of disability is prohibited in all such programs or activities. The Age Discrimination Act of 1975 provides that no person on the basis of age shall be excluded from participation under any program or activity receiving Federal financial assistance. Employment discrimination is not covered. Age discrimination in employment is prohibited by the Age Discrimination in Employment Act administered by the Equal Employment Opportunity Commission. Title IX of the Education Amendments of 1972 provides that no person in the United States on the basis of sex shall be excluded from participation in, be denied the benefits of, or be subjected to discrimination under any education program or activity receiving Federal financial assistance. Employment discrimination on the basis of sex is prohibited in all such education programs or activities. Note: an education program or activity is not limited to only those conducted by a formal institution. 40 C.F.R. Part 5 implements Title IX of the Education Amendments of 1972. 40 C.F.R. Part 7 implements Title VI of the Civil Rights Act of 1964, Section 13 of the 1972 Amendments to the Federal Water Pollution Control Act, and Section 504 of The Rehabilitation Act of 1973. Items Applicant means any entity that files an application or unsolicited proposal or otherwise requests EPA assistance. 40 C.F.R. 5.105, 7.25. Recipient means any entity, other than applicant, which will actually receive EPA assistance. 40 C.F.R. 5.105, 7.25. Civil rights lawsuits and administrative complaints means any lawsuit or administrative complaint alleging discrimination on the basis of race, color, national origin, sex, age, or disability pending or decided against the applicant and/or entity which actually benefits from the grant, but excluding employment complaints not covered by 40 C.F.R. Parts 5 and 7. For example, if a city is the named applicant but the grant will actually benefit the Department of Sewage, civil rights lawsuits involving both the city and the Department of Sewage should be listed. Civil rights compliance review means any review assessing the applicants and/or recipients compliance with laws prohibiting discrimination on the basis of race, color, national origin, sex, age, or disability.
